Output 1778623dee59444013bc5e5a78db89888c4054a3e18ea234f62f5eeceb59080a:3

value
18997229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724a86b15c95d58435cb5387283d666526dd983d OP_EQUAL
address
3C7LEaaGzi6bfcRUineiMAzZGLZQTBB8Lr
transaction
1778623dee59444013bc5e5a78db89888c4054a3e18ea234f62f5eeceb59080a
spent
true